Stone mailbox repair services involve restoring and fixing mailboxes made from natural stone materials such as granite, marble, or sandstone. Over time, these durable structures can develop issues like cracks, chips, or structural instability due to weather exposure, accidental impacts, or natural wear. Skilled service providers assess the condition of the stone, then perform necessary repairs to restore the mailbox’s appearance and stability. This process often includes filling cracks, replacing damaged sections, and sealing the stone to protect against future damage, helping to maintain a property’s curb appeal and functional integrity.

Many common problems lead property owners to seek stone mailbox repair services. Cracks and chips from accidental impacts-such as a vehicle brushing against the mailbox-are frequent issues. Weather elements like rain, snow, and temperature fluctuations can also cause stones to crack or erode over time. Additionally, shifting ground or settling can cause the mailbox to become unstable or misaligned. Repair services help solve these problems by reinforcing the structure, fixing cosmetic damages, and ensuring the mailbox remains securely in place, preventing further deterioration and potential safety hazards.

The overview below groups typical Stone Mailbox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Redding, CA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Most routine mailbox repairs, such as fixing dents or repainting, typically cost between $150 and $400. Many local contractors handle these common issues within this range, making them a cost-effective option for minor fixes.

Medium-Size Repairs - Repairs involving replacing damaged components or addressing more extensive wear usually fall between $400 and $1,200. These projects are common and often require more time and materials, leading to higher costs.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ire stone mailbox can range from $1,200 to $3,000 depending on size, style, and material quality. Larger or more ornate designs tend to push costs into the higher end of this spectrum.

Larger, Complex Projects - Extensive repairs or custom installations, such as structural rebuilds or unique designs, can exceed $3,000 and reach $5,000 or more. These are less frequent but are handled by specialized local service providers.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
